Open Master Class by Kikuko Ogura (fortepiano) and Toshiyuki Shibata (flute) Unofficial
Two open master classes for fortepiano and flute sections
2026/02/11(We.) 16:00 Starting
Fortepiano player Takako Ogura and flutist Toshiyuki Shibata will hold an open master class using an 1845 J.B. Streicher fortepiano and a modern/ancient flute. This is a rare opportunity to hear him teach German Romantic piano pieces and free compositions up close. Free admission tickets will be available with advance registration, so please come if you would like to experience old instrumental performance.
Program
Forte piano section is for original Streicher instruments made in 1845. The flute section may be entered with either a modern flute or an old instrument.
